Output 31d7c8eb9363603f0a66e3f1255eec949c78a99337d832fc2c20e38a2d936e8a:6

value
47758450
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e09ba10f87a9e00d1e9ae5d896255683c565007f OP_EQUAL
address
3NAdipHyjZXR8WftabudjebWmcgonnmxLG
transaction
31d7c8eb9363603f0a66e3f1255eec949c78a99337d832fc2c20e38a2d936e8a
spent
true